84  float32_t * pSrcA,
85  float32_t * pSrcB,
86  float32_t * pDst,
87  uint32_t numSamples)
88 {
89  float32_t a1, b1, c1, d1; /* Temporary variables to store real and imaginary values */
90  uint32_t blkCnt; /* loop counters */
91 
92 #ifndef ARM_MATH_CM0_FAMILY
93 
94  /* Run the below code for Cortex-M4 and Cortex-M3 */
95  float32_t a2, b2, c2, d2; /* Temporary variables to store real and imaginary values */
96  float32_t acc1, acc2, acc3, acc4;
97 
98 
99  /* loop Unrolling */
100  blkCnt = numSamples >> 2u;
101 
102  /* First part of the processing with loop unrolling. Compute 4 outputs at a time.
103  ** a second loop below computes the remaining 1 to 3 samples. */
104  while(blkCnt > 0u)
105  {
106  /* C[2 * i] =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i] - A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i + 1]. */
107  /* C[2 * i + 1] =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i + 1] + A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i]. */
108  a1 = *pSrcA; /* A[2 * i] */
109  c1 = *pSrcB; /* B[2 * i] */
110 
111  b1 = *(pSrcA + 1); /* A[2 * i + 1] */
112  acc1 = a1 * c1; /* acc1 =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i] */
113 
114  a2 = *(pSrcA + 2); /* A[2 * i + 2] */
115  acc2 = (b1 * c1); /* acc2 = A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i] */
116 
117  d1 = *(pSrcB + 1); /* B[2 * i + 1] */
118  c2 = *(pSrcB + 2); /* B[2 * i + 2] */
119  acc1 -= b1 * d1; /* acc1 =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i] - A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i + 1] */
120 
121  d2 = *(pSrcB + 3); /* B[2 * i + 3] */
122  acc3 = a2 * c2; /* acc3 = A[2 * i + 2] * B[2 * i + 2] */
123 
124  b2 = *(pSrcA + 3); /* A[2 * i + 3] */
125  acc2 += (a1 * d1); /* acc2 = A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i] + A[2 * i] * B[2 * i + 1] */
126 
127  a1 = *(pSrcA + 4); /* A[2 * i + 4] */
128  acc4 = (a2 * d2); /* acc4 = A[2 * i + 2] * B[2 * i + 3] */
129 
130  c1 = *(pSrcB + 4); /* B[2 * i + 4] */
131  acc3 -= (b2 * d2); /* acc3 = A[2 * i + 2] * B[2 * i + 2] - A[2 * i + 3] * B[2 * i + 3] */
132  *pDst = acc1; /* C[2 * i] =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i] - A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i + 1] */
133 
134  b1 = *(pSrcA + 5); /* A[2 * i + 5] */
135  acc4 += b2 * c2; /* acc4 = A[2 * i + 2] * B[2 * i + 3] + A[2 * i + 3] * B[2 * i + 2] */
136 
137  *(pDst + 1) = acc2; /* C[2 * i + 1] = A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i] + A[2 * i] * B[2 * i + 1] */
138  acc1 = (a1 * c1);
139 
140  d1 = *(pSrcB + 5);
141  acc2 = (b1 * c1);
142 
143  *(pDst + 2) = acc3;
144  *(pDst + 3) = acc4;
145 
146  a2 = *(pSrcA + 6);
147  acc1 -= (b1 * d1);
148 
149  c2 = *(pSrcB + 6);
150  acc2 += (a1 * d1);
151 
152  b2 = *(pSrcA + 7);
153  acc3 = (a2 * c2);
154 
155  d2 = *(pSrcB + 7);
156  acc4 = (b2 * c2);
157 
158  *(pDst + 4) = acc1;
159  pSrcA += 8u;
160 
161  acc3 -= (b2 * d2);
162  acc4 += (a2 * d2);
163 
164  *(pDst + 5) = acc2;
165  pSrcB += 8u;
166 
167  *(pDst + 6) = acc3;
168  *(pDst + 7) = acc4;
169 
170  pDst += 8u;
171 
172  /* Decrement the numSamples loop counter */
173  blkCnt--;
174  }
175 
176  /* If the numSamples is not a multiple of 4, compute any remaining output samples here.
177  ** No loop unrolling is used. */
178  blkCnt = numSamples % 0x4u;
179 
180 #else
181 
182  /* Run the below code for Cortex-M0 */
183  blkCnt = numSamples;
184 
185 #endif /* #ifndef ARM_MATH_CM0_FAMILY */
186 
187  while(blkCnt > 0u)
188  {
189  /* C[2 * i] =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i] - A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i + 1]. */
190  /* C[2 * i + 1] = A[2 * i] * B[2 * i + 1] + A[2 * i + 1] * B[2 * i]. */
191  a1 = *pSrcA++;
192  b1 = *pSrcA++;
193  c1 = *pSrcB++;
194  d1 = *pSrcB++;
195 
196  /* store the result in the destination buffer. */
197  *pDst++ = (a1 * c1) - (b1 * d1);
198  *pDst++ = (a1 * d1) + (b1 * c1);
199 
200  /* Decrement the numSamples loop counter */
201  blkCnt--;
202  }
203 }
